所有文章 > 当前标签:OpenAPI规范
API生成完整指南 - DreamFactory博客
API生成完整指南 - DreamFactory博客
2025/12/12
API生成是通过自动化工具或框架快速创建API的过程,包括代码生成、规范驱动生成和低代码平台等方法,旨在简化和加速API开发。文章详细介绍了手动开发API的五个步骤、与生成工具的对比、安全注意事项以及使用DreamFactory平台自动生成REST API的实践,帮助开发者掌握高效、安全的API生成技术。
生成客户端API代码 – Medium
生成客户端API代码 – Medium
【API开发】 本文详细介绍了使用OpenAPI Generator生成客户端API代码的完整流程,重点以React项目为例,涵盖从项目创建、OpenAPI规范文件准备、生成器配置到代码生成和优化管理的步骤。通过Typescript Axios生成器实现高效API开发,并利用上下文提供程序优化内存使用,提升开发效率和可维护性。
2025/12/09
使用代码生成器加速API驱动开发
使用代码生成器加速API驱动开发
【API开发工具】 本文探讨了如何利用OpenAPI代码生成器在设计优先的开发方法中加速API驱动开发,通过维护OAS规范文件、配置Maven插件和自动生成控制器接口,减少手动编码工作量并确保代码与API规范一致性,适用于基于JVM的REST API开发场景。
2025/12/04
设计API前,先建模你的API:API建模指南
设计API前,先建模你的API:API建模指南
【API设计】 本文介绍了API建模的重要性及其在API设计中的关键作用。通过API建模,可以更好地理解需求并选择最适合的API交互风格(如REST、GraphQL或gRPC)。文章详细阐述了API建模的步骤,包括明确用户角色、定义预期结果、分解步骤以及验证模型。此外,还提供了API建模的最佳实践,如采用OpenAPI规范和确保资源命名清晰。
2025/11/30
什么是APISecOps?API安全中的关键角色 – Kong公司
什么是APISecOps?API安全中的关键角色 – Kong公司
【API安全】 APISecOps是API设计、安全和操作的综合实践,通过集中化、治理、API优先设计和GitOps四大核心基础,整合API、微服务和策略生命周期,确保生产环境中的服务安全。协作和API优先设计对APISecOps的成功至关重要,帮助团队在混合云环境中高效管理API生态系统。
2025/11/21
AI代码编辑器对API开发的意义 – DreamFactory博客
AI代码编辑器对API开发的意义 – DreamFactory博客
【AI驱动】 AI代码编辑器通过自动化API创建、提升安全性和生成实时文档,显著加速API开发进程,使开发时间减少55%-75%,并增强可扩展性。AI驱动的工具如DreamFactory帮助开发者专注于业务逻辑和设计,而非重复任务,提升整体效率。
2025/11/17
如何利用ChatGPT重振API性能 – Kong Inc.
如何利用ChatGPT重振API性能 – Kong Inc.
【AI驱动】 本文探讨如何利用ChatGPT为现有API生成OpenAPI规范,以提升API性能和维护效率。通过实验使用ChatGPT 3.5生成规范,并借助Insomnia工具校验和改进,解决参数识别错误等问题,最终实现版本控制和减少维护成本。
2025/11/14
使用OpenAPI和Swagger UI编写的REST API文档 | 作者:Joshua Ondieki
使用OpenAPI和Swagger UI编写的REST API文档 | 作者:Joshua Ondieki
【API开发】 本文详细介绍了如何使用OpenAPI和Swagger UI为Express REST API编写文档,包括YAML文件定义API结构和行为、设置服务器提供Swagger UI服务,以及通过独立YAML文件记录端点的方法,帮助开发者高效管理API文档。
2025/11/13
如何撰写API文档:专业建议
如何撰写API文档:专业建议
【API产品】 本文详细讲解如何编写简洁、用户友好的API文档,包括确定目标受众、收集信息、编写文档、审查反馈和定期更新等步骤。通过使用Swagger/OpenAPI、Postman等工具,结合最佳实践如明确受众、结构清晰、提供示例,帮助开发者提升API采用率和故障排查效率。
2025/11/12
借助OpenAPI Editor实现高效API开发 – Apidog
借助OpenAPI Editor实现高效API开发 – Apidog
【API开发工具】 OpenAPI编辑器是基于OpenAPI规范(OAS)的工具,提供语法高亮、错误检查和实时预览等功能,帮助开发者高效设计、记录和协作API。结合Apidog平台,可实现API导入、模拟服务器测试和发布,提升开发效率和标准化水平。
2025/11/07
API文档:深入指南与前沿免费工具 – Apidog
API文档:深入指南与前沿免费工具 – Apidog
【API开发工具】 API文档是软件开发的关键,涵盖端点定义、身份验证、请求/响应示例、错误处理和代码示例等要素,遵循OpenAPI等标准,使用Apidog等工具可自动生成高质量文档,提升开发效率和团队协作。
2025/11/07
API网关托管选项 | Zuplo博客
API网关托管选项 | Zuplo博客
【API开发工具】 本文详细解析了API网关的三种托管模式:完全托管、自托管和混合模式,帮助组织根据运营能力、技术需求和业务目标选择最优方案。完全托管模式自动化管理、降低成本,适合快速开发团队;自托管模式提供完全控制,适合高请求量和内部API场景;混合模式结合两者优势,适合多云环境和受监管行业。通过分析每种模式的优势、挑战和适用场景,指导企业选择能够与业务共同成长的API网关解决方案,确保性能、安全性和成本效益。
2025/11/06
通过API规范直接实现AI编码 – Apidog
通过API规范直接实现AI编码 – Apidog
【AI驱动】 Apidog MCP服务器通过模型上下文协议将AI编码助手与API规范直接连接,解决AI工具在API开发中数据结构猜测错误和端点行为误解的问题,实现基于API规范的精准代码生成、智能修改和全栈实现指导,提升开发效率和代码质量。
2025/11/05
支持OpenAPI的20大Python API框架 | Zuplo博客
支持OpenAPI的20大Python API框架 | Zuplo博客
【API开发】 本文深入探讨20种支持OpenAPI/Swagger规范的Python API框架,包括FastAPI、Connexion、Eve等,帮助开发者根据项目需求、性能和社区支持选择合适框架,并比较WSGI与ASGI差异,提供部署方式指导。
2025/11/05
构建更优质的API:2025年顶级API开发工具推荐 – Strapi
构建更优质的API:2025年顶级API开发工具推荐 – Strapi
【API开发工具】 本文探讨了2025年顶级API开发工具,涵盖API生命周期各阶段,包括设计、开发、测试、监控和文档。重点推荐了Strapi、OpenAPI和Postman等工具,帮助开发者构建更优质的API,降低开发成本并提供一致的用户体验。长尾关键词包括API开发工具选择和Strapi内容建模。
2025/10/30
使用 OpenAPI 与 Express.js 构建高效 API 并通过 Bump.sh 管理文档
使用 OpenAPI 与 Express.js 构建高效 API 并通过 Bump.sh 管理文档
【如何集成API】 本文详细介绍了如何使用OpenAPI和Express.js构建API,并利用Bump.sh记录和管理API文档。通过一个完整的教程,展示了从初始化项目到部署API文档的全过程,包括OpenAPI规范的核心概念、Express应用程序的创建、OpenAPI的集成以及Bump.sh的配置和使用。
2025/10/15